The engineer will lead the support and maintenance of any infrastructure or platform components to ensure they are operating within supported version and configuration envelopes in order to provide the safest and most secure environment possible. (Patching and security compliance)
Continuously assess and optimise the performance, security, and cost-effectiveness of the platform infrastructure. Lead with decommissioning plans where systems / platforms are no longer required. Provision the most cost effective cloud platforms only when required and scaling as appropriate (commercial awareness)
Responsible for co-authoring and maintaining a catalogue of tools, standards, patterns and documents that support our use of our public cloud platforms and overseeing adherence by other platform engineers. Provide architectural assistance to maintain the highest standards of delivery across the team. (Documentation and standards)
Mentor, coach and lead training for other members of the team such as platform and support engineers to help build their skills and confidence. Provide technical guidance and ensure that quality, standards and best practices are adhered to. (Mentoring and knowledge sharing)
Serve as an escalation point to resolve the more complex technical issues and queries for Cloud platforms and automation tooling, and assist with architectural challenges. (Support and escalation)
Designing, Deploying and supporting infrastructure using IAC
Responsible for the design, development and adoption of automated, scalable and secure cloud platforms and CI/CD pipelines for the strategic delivery of technology solutions. Coauthor proven design patterns for solving common business problems. (Delivery of solutions)
Proactively develop skills as required to support the fast-changing technology landscape and stay up to date with these technologies to help determine if they may be fit for purpose for consumption within the business (training, development & innovation)
Using the latest tooling design and implementing logging, monitoring, alerting, backup and DR solutions to be used in conjunction with deployed platforms from development all the way through to production to ensure an agreed level of service can be maintained. (Non functional requirements)

Environment + Sustainability
80%, 63% by 2035
Carbon Reduction Targets
The company aims to reduce Scope 1 & 2 emissions by 80% and Scope 3 emissions by 63% by 2035, aligned with the Science-Based Targets initiative.
33% reduction
Scope 1 & 2 Emissions
Achieved a significant reduction in Scope 1 & 2 emissions by the end of 2023.
100% renewable
Electricity Usage
100% of operational electricity in the UK is sourced from renewable energy, contributing to significant carbon savings.
1.4M L, 3,500 t CO₂
HVO Fuel Savings
Switching to HVO fuel in 270 vehicles reduced diesel usage and achieved substantial CO₂ savings in 2023.
Switching up to 1,100 diesel forklifts to electric by mid-2024 (estimated reduction ~6,600 t CO₂/year)
Over 95% of operational waste diverted from landfill; using >30% recycled content in plastic packaging
11% of 2023 revenue from products with Environmental Product Declarations for embodied-carbon transparency
Partner of National Retrofit Hub, influencing retrofit planning and industry decarbonisation
Piloted full decarbonisation of one branch per business, installing solar PV, heat pumps, LED to inform rollout
Scope 3 emissions reduced 3% in 2023 and now 6% below 2020 baseline; ratio per revenue improved 28%
